Depends on what you want to use it for. C++ is good if you really need to run code as fast as the hardware will allow it. You most likely won't need this unless you want to make games. And if you want to make games I can already go ahead and tell you that you will fail since you asked this question. Besides, there's the cost of using C++ where you need to be very careful not to screw up. Even the tiniest mistake can easily create huge security vulnerabilities or just cause your program to crash in unexpected ways.

Nowadays Java is a lot more practical to learn, especially when starting out. Most big businesses work with Java so that is where the money is. It's much easier to write quality code in Java, and you will be able to find a lot more programmers who are capable of writing good Java than you will be able to find developers that write decent C++.

It does depend on what you want to target. All software that is actually worth any money runs on a server somewhere, not on end-user computers. If you want to make programs ran by users then Java is fine, but it carries some stigma due to misunderstandings already shown in @634,570 (Sheila LaBoof). Many idiot users believe Java is the devil because of Java Applets. Java Applets were Java programs ran in the browser, and they were indeed terrible. They also introduced quite a lot of security vulnerabilities. For a long time now, Java Applets are no longer a thing. The plugin does not ship by default anymore, so now when you hear someone complaining about security vulnerabilities related to Java they are telling you that they have no idea what they're talking about.

As for the updates, I don't see why having software get updated is a bad thing. And there's only been 66 updates for Java 8 which got released March 18, 2014.

If you do want to make applications ran by end-users on their own (Windows) machines then C# is a really good choice as well.
